<p>Reading over at <a href="http://thesisterproject.com/orloff/uncommon-words-for-a-sisters-heavy-heart/" target="new">The Sister Project</a>, I came across something I knew the practice of, but never the name: <a href="http://www.adam-matthew-publications.co.uk/collections_az/RenCpbks-BL/editorial-introduction.aspx" target="new">commonplace book</a>, a place to collect poems, quotes, lists, anything you don&#8217;t want to forget. <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Commonplace_book" target="new">Wikipedia</a> calls them &#8220;scrapbooks filled with items of every kind: medical recipes, quotes, letters, poems, tables of weights and measures, proverbs, prayers, legal formulas. Commonplaces were used by readers, writers, students, and humanists as an aid for remembering useful concepts or facts they had learned. Each commonplace book was unique to its creator&#8217;s particular interests.&#8221;</p>
<p>The Polish called their version, in Latin, <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Silva_rerum" target="new"><em>Silva rerum</em></a>, a forest of things.
